"On the surface, Down North Pizza is an unassuming pizzeria. The walls are decorated with art from Philly artists and there are just a handful of stools and tables inside. But that's not all. The place has received a hefty dose of media attention and hosts some stellar collaborations with chefs like Zahav’s Michael Solomonov, so expect folks from across city and state lines. The Detroit style pies, which have a thick crust, are perfectly executed and come with names that nod to Philly’s musicians and their songs. For something simple, order No Betta Love with four cheeses and homemade “norf sauce.” Come for the community, stay for the pizza." - Devra Ferst
